Connections
1b. If your receiver/processor does not have a dedicated subwoofer output but
does have preamp-level (volume-controlled) line outputs, use the included
LFE cable to connect one of those outputs to either of the subwoofer’s Line-
Level L/R In Connectors. Use an RCA cable (not supplied) to connect the
other receiver or preamp line output to the other subwoofer Line-Level L/R
In Connector.
If you’re connecting to a receiver or preamp/processor with left and right line outputs
that are connected to front left and front right amplifier inputs, connect the single ends of
Y-adapters (not supplied) to the receiver or processor’s left and right line outputs. Connect
one of the Y-adapter’s double ends to the subwoofer’s Line-Level L/R In Connectors, and
connect the other double end to your amplifier’s front left and front right inputs.
2. After you have made and verified all other connections, plug the subwoofer’s
Power Cord into an active, unswitched AC outlet. DO NOT plug this cord into
the accessory outlets found on some audio components.
